Computer video output testing
Abstract
A system is described for testing the video output of a computer of the type in which a video output connector is provided with a data channel, such as a DDC channel, permitting data to be transmitted from a monitor connected to the video output connector to the computer. The system comprises test apparatus having a connector for connection to the video output connector of a computer under test, the test apparatus comprising means to measure parameters of test video signals received through the connector and means to generate a result signal from the measured parameters for transmission to the computer under test over the data channel. Software executing on the computer under test to generate the test video signals and to receive and process the result signal received over the data channel.

A system for testing the video output of a computer of the type in which a video output connector is provided with a data channel permitting data to be transmitted from a monitor connected to the video output connector to the computer, the system comprising:
test apparatus having a connector for connection to the video output connector of a computer under test, the test apparatus comprising means to measure parameters of test video signals received through the connector and means to generate a result signal from the measured parameters for transmission to the computer under test over the Display data channel; and software for execution on the computer under test to generate the test video signals and to receive and process the result signal received over the data channel.
2 . A system as claimed in claim 1 wherein the test apparatus is arranged to derive power for its operational components from the video output connector.
3 . A system as claimed in claim 1 wherein the test apparatus has a video output connector and an operating mode in which signals from the connector are passed transparently to the video output connector.
4 . A system as claimed in claim 3 wherein the test appratus comprises a switch for switching from a mode in which signals from the connector are passed transparently to the video output connector to a mode in which signals received from the connector are processed within the test apparatus, the switch being responsive to a signal received via the connector to switch between the modes.
5 . A system as claimed in claim 4 wherein the signal is a predefined number of read commands being received by the test apparatus within a predefined time.
6 . A system as claimed in claim 1 wherein at least some of the parameters measured are voltages.
